/** * tdSearch ToDo検索ボタン押下時の処理 * * @param v 選択ビュー */ public void tdSearch(View view) { Log.d("DEBUG", "Search tdSearch Start"); if (blSearch == true) { // 検索ボタン連打ロックオン blSearch = false; // 入力値チェック boolean blCheckInput = checkInputSearch(true); if (blCheckInput == true) { // 検索文字列取得 String strSearchWord = etSearchString.getText().toString(); // 選択対象年月情報取得 GregorianCalendar gcObj = DateUtil.toCalendar(tvTargetDate.getText().toString() + DateUtil.FIRST_DAY); StringBuilder sbDateText = new StringBuilder(); sbDateText.append(Integer.toString(gcObj.get(Calendar.YEAR))); sbDateText.append(Integer.toString(gcObj.get(Calendar.MONTH) + 1)); // 検索処理 SetSearchResultListTask task = new SetSearchResultListTask(); task.execute(sbDateText.toString(), strSearchWord); } else { // 検索ボタン連打ロックオフ blSearch = true; } } Log.d("DEBUG", "Search tdSearch End"); }
/** * scSearch スケジュール検索ボタン押下時の処理 * * @param v 選択ビュー */ public void scSearch(View view) { Log.d("DEBUG", "Search scSearch Start"); if (blSearch == true) { // 検索ボタン連打ロックオン blSearch = false; // 入力値チェック boolean blCheckInput = checkInputSearch(false); if (blCheckInput == true) { // 検索文字列チェック String strSearchWord = etSearchString.getText().toString(); // 選択対象年月情報取得 String strTargetDate = ""; // 検索処理 SetSearchResultListTask task = new SetSearchResultListTask(); task.execute(strTargetDate, strSearchWord); } else { // 検索ボタン連打ロックオフ blSearch = true; } } Log.d("DEBUG", "Search scSearch End"); }